Win keeps Tohatchi in hunt for district title, top seed at state
By Sunnie Clahchischiligi
Navajo Times
CROWNPOINT, N.M., Fe. 13, 2014
Before Tuesday night, the Cougars had only one team standing in their way – Crownpoint (9-2).
Tohatchi (10-1 in district) defeated Crownpoint, 46-43, on Feb. 11 in Crownpoint for the current top seed in their district, but it was not an easy victory.
In the midst of a sold-out, electrifying crowd, the Cougars put up a quick 10-point run in the first quarter to lead the Eagles 12-5. But Tohatchi committed three turnovers to start the second quarter that allowed the Eagles to catch up.
